The Academy of Science of South Africa (ASSAf) cordially invites you to a conversation with Neil Macleod on Sanitation, the Cinderella in the climate change and human sustainability debate.
Sanitation includes sewage treatment and solid waste disposal and is a topic that is not often spoken about as it is generally perceived as something unclean and a danger to public health. But there is a positive side to sanitation in that it is a valuable source of plant nutrients, water and energy – commodities essential for life and with uncertain futures. The discussion will focus on why sanitation has a valuable role to play in contributing to human sustainability. Just to give one example, phosphorous is a finite resource that has no substitute and is an essential component of our DNA and a vital plant nutrient – after being mined and consumed, most ends up in sewage and flows into the oceans of the world where it is difficult and costly to reclaim.
